About this Bible story

On the fourth day of creation, God made the sun, moon, and stars to light up the sky. This beautiful part of the Creation story is in Genesis 1:31, where we read, 'God saw all that he had made, and it was very good.'

β€œGod saw all that he had made, and it was very good.”

β€” Genesis 1:31 (NIV)

How to Use These Coloring Pages

While the kids color, ask them what they think the sun, moon, and stars do for us. Highlight how God created these elements on the fourth day of Creation. Make sure to have crayons or markers ready, and plan for about 30 minutes of coloring and discussion.
